A thread about Victor Norwood who died this day on 1983. Victor Norwood was a travel writer who also dabbled in genre westerns and a series of Jacaré books. He is also remembered for writing the best book Badger Books ever published, NIGHT OF THE BLACK HORROR.
We get a hint of the kind of man Victor is from this 1951 clipping from The People - Sunday 13 May.
"31 year old Victor, 18 stone & an ex-Merchant Navy boxing and wrestling champion is going by cargo boat [...] to raise money for the trip he has been writing Western thrillers"

We next have a clipping from 1958 where his wife Elizabeth is more than happy for Victor to leave home. And he found diamonds! Just very small ones...
This story from 1960 goes into yet another planned diamond trip and recalls with fondness the time when he sucked venom from his guide Charlie who then went mad and tried to kill him.
Victor has more strings to his bow - on a planned walk from John O' Groats to Lands End he's described as a former concert singer! (Feb 1960)
Victor had a dark side - in 1950 he was fine £50 or faced with five months' imprisonment for the theft of lead ingots and copper plate to the value of £138. (Yorkshire Post and Leeds Intelligencer - Friday 12 May 1950)
